Howsoever, it is possible to avail cheaper business electricity rates provided you follow a few basic tips. 5 handy tips are mentioned which are efficient and simple for enjoying cheaper Business electricity rates.
- For a business unit energy contract is a must-do method. This is the best and easiest way to enjoy best competitive rats for the business electricity suppliers. Out of contract business electricity rates are always prove expensive than within contract rates.
- It is important to avail services of price comparison service agencies, Good and reputable service agencies do not charge from their clients because they get their money from the Business electricity suppliers as the incentive against the switch over plans. Before looking for any switch over plan, it is always wise to find out if the present business electricity rates for availing electricity is competitive enough or not. Accordingly, a business unit owner may negotiate his current energy provider or may consider for contacting a new service provider.
- It is always wise to follow the updates from the energy service providers as these updates are all about changed rate, advance notification of renewal of contract, or new rates proposal. If these important intimations are overlooked, there is a high chance that the big deals may get expired or contract may go for roll over renewal.
- It is always wise to switch over business electricity plans in every one or two year period. This market survey habit is not only good for remaining updated, it is good for knowing the trivia about all business electricity plans, which is helpful for annual budget and business administration.
- Sometimes existing energy service providers send cash-back offers. In most of the instances, these are for alluring the existing customers to say with them on a higher price of per unit electricity. It is better to overlook these proposals or to review the plan carefully before going for it.
